Output f3eb2a08a74033e51d476ca52360371dabc28e30099142595d18fa9332b44b24:13

value
2009188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 297e840fe861ad0238da7b367c96ef047ebe42ce OP_EQUAL
address
35URBtJjXgFCqGcFRyrh6dpXJPcMGy7wyW
transaction
f3eb2a08a74033e51d476ca52360371dabc28e30099142595d18fa9332b44b24
confirmations
144034
spent
true